Use upstream suffixes for LLVM IR

In r307676, several make rules were added for LLVM IR files, both in
text and binary format.  Unfortunately these use different suffixes from
what upstream uses:
* Text IR has upstream suffix ".ll", while r307676 uses ".llo"
* Binary IR has upstream suffix ".bc", while r307676 uses ".bco"

Change these to what upstream uses instead.
